General symbolism

High heels in dreams commonly symbolize elegance, power, and a desire to stand out or elevate oneself. They may reflect self-expression, sexuality, ambition, or the social masks one wears. Because they alter posture and height, they can also indicate shifts in personal perspective or challenges in maintaining stability.

Common dream scenarios

Dreaming of wearing high heels may suggest confidence or preparation for a social encounter, while struggling to walk in them could hint at feeling unsteady or pressured. Seeing many pairs of high heels might represent choices about identity or roles you could adopt. High heels in water may indicate emotional vulnerability beneath a polished exterior. Finding a perfect pair can symbolize discovering a new aspect of yourself, whereas losing or breaking one often reflects stress, imbalance, or doubt.

Islamic (Ibn Sirin tradition)

In Islamic dream interpretation, shoes often denote status or livelihood, so high heels may symbolize elevated social standing or ambition. Wearing or seeing high heels could signal a woman’s pride or vanity, but also empowerment. Broken or uncomfortable heels might warn of obstacles or slipping honor, encouraging humility and careful conduct.

Christian & Biblical

Christian dream symbolism often associates footwear with direction and spiritual readiness. High heels might suggest a desire to impress or a reminder to walk humbly before God despite worldly ambitions. They can represent the tension between appearance and true righteousness, inviting reflection on authenticity and inner worth.

Jewish & Kabbalistic

In Jewish thought, shoes can symbolize spiritual grounding and connection to tradition. High heels may indicate stepping into new, perhaps challenging, spiritual or social roles. They can also reflect transformation, balancing worldly desires with higher purpose, reminding dreamers to stay rooted while exploring elevated paths.

Hindu

High heels in Hindu dream symbolism may connect to notions of beauty, status, and power in one’s social sphere. They could be seen as external adornments that either uplift or distract from one’s dharma (duty). Dreaming of them might encourage evaluation of one’s ego and the balance between material success and spiritual growth.

Buddhist

From a Buddhist perspective, high heels might symbolize attachment to worldly appearances or desires that create imbalance and suffering. Dreaming of them offers an opportunity to reflect on impermanence and the pitfalls of pride. Such dreams may gently prompt letting go of superficial concerns to cultivate inner peace and equanimity.

Psychological (Jungian)

Jungian analysis views high heels as archetypes related to persona, femininity, and power dynamics. They can represent the conscious self’s effort to stand tall or assert identity in a social arena. Difficulty wearing them may point to tension between true self and assumed roles. The dream invites integration of vulnerability and strength for psychological wholeness.

Secular & scientific

In scientific terms, dreaming of high heels may reflect daily preoccupations with self-image, social expectations, or anxiety about performance. They might embody cognitive processing around confidence or physical discomfort, signaling real-life concerns about balance—literally or metaphorically—in one’s path.

Frequently asked questions

What does dreaming of falling in high heels mean?

Falling in high heels often indicates feelings of instability or insecurity in a situation where you want to appear composed or powerful. It invites reflection on vulnerabilities beneath your confident exterior.

If I dream of buying high heels, what could it suggest?

Buying high heels in a dream may symbolize readiness to embrace new roles or transformations, or a desire to enhance self-image and confidence in an upcoming phase of life.

How should I interpret dreaming of high heels that don't fit?

Ill-fitting high heels can represent discomfort with a social role or identity you feel pressured to adopt. It may suggest a misalignment between your authentic self and external expectations.

What if I dream of high heels but I usually don’t wear them?

Dreaming of unfamiliar high heels might highlight exploration of new facets of your personality or aspirations. It can also signal curiosity about different social or gender roles and the dynamics they entail.

Does the color of high heels in dreams matter?

Colors often add nuance: red heels might hint at passion or boldness; black could suggest mystery or formality; white might reflect purity or new beginnings. Consider how color resonates with your waking feelings.
